What is the length of LM if L(3,4) and M(1,-2)? Round to the nearest tenth.
kari74 [83]

Answer:

We conclude that the length of LM if L(3,4) and M(1,-2) will be:

d = 6.3

Hence, option D is correct.

Step-by-step explanation:

Given

  • L(3,4)
  • M(1,-2)

Determining the length of LM

  • (x₁, y₁) = (3, 4)
  • (x₂, y₂) = (1, -2)

The length of the distance between (x₁, y₁)  and (x₂, y₂)  can be determined using the formula

d=\sqrt{\left(x_2-x_1\right)^2+\left(y_2-y_1\right)^2}

substituting (x₁, y₁) = (3, 4) and (x₂, y₂) = (1, -2)

   =\sqrt{\left(1-3\right)^2+\left(-2-4\right)^2}

   =\sqrt{2^2+6^2}

   =\sqrt{4+36}

   =\sqrt{40}

   =\sqrt{4\times 10}

   =\sqrt{2^2\times \:10}

   =2\sqrt{10}

   =6.3

Therefore, we conclude that the length of LM if L(3,4) and M(1,-2) will be:

d = 6.3

Hence, option D is correct.
